Output 6ab7a3adc32440e7e7ab78cd5e9d70ec1af30e82b79c3e32b4d9f2239c569915:21

value
82631
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e0f751ec2bf23635ead2b1043b798814e024dbc1 OP_EQUAL
address
3NCXZcHzYYf1tgAeid97jESWnJ3bvv9o5B
transaction
6ab7a3adc32440e7e7ab78cd5e9d70ec1af30e82b79c3e32b4d9f2239c569915
spent
true